    11.11 Tree Mission – Planting Hope in Uganda

    Join our 500-tree restoration initiative in the Rwenzori Region, Uganda. Support climate resilience, soil recovery, and community livelihoods through structured, monitored tree planting.

    This international initiative supports ecological restoration in Kasese District, Uganda.

    The project focuses on watershed stabilization, soil regeneration, and livelihood-supporting fruit trees.

    Planting will take place between March–June 2026, depending on weather conditions.

    The campaign officially opens on February 20, 2026.
